Bella made fancy purple costume decorations for each of the dancers in her year-end dance performance. She used 1/6 of a meter o

f ribbon for each decoration, which she got by cutting 2/3 of a meter of ribbon into equal pieces. How many decorations did Bella make?
Write your answer as a fraction or as a whole or mixed number.

F(x) = x + 4<br> G(x) = x^2 + 4<br> Find (fog) (3)
Anika [276]
Answer: 17

Steps:

1. Plug in (3) into “x” of the g(x) equation:
g(3) = (3)^2 + 4
g(3) = 9 +4
g(3) = 13

2. Plug in g(3) value into “x” of the f(x) equation:
f(g(3)) = x + 4
f(g(3)) = 13 + 4
f(g(3)) = 17
